Where can I find information on online training opportunities?

The Foundation Center offers an array of online training courses and tutorials to help you succeed in your fundraising efforts.

Our interactive online training courses are detailed, guided courses that reinforce lessons with assignments and self-tests. When you select an e-learning course, you will be asked to log in or register at our web site.

Our free, quick tutorials introduce you to the world of foundations, proposal writing, and more.

  • Foundations Today Tutorial explains what foundations do, how they are changing, and where they fit in the larger philanthropic universe.

  • Guide to Funding Research offers the basics for those new to the grantseeking process for individuals as well as nonprofit organizations.

  • Guide to Fiscal Sponsorship provides a detailed look at how individual grantseekers can affiliate with an organization to increase their chances to receive funding.

  • Proposal Writing Short Course (Available in English, French, Chinese, Portuguese, Russian, and Spanish) describes how to prepare a funding proposal, including the planning, research, and cultivation of foundation and corporate donors.

  • Proposal Budgeting Basics (Available in English and Spanish) offers the basics of developing a project budget—an important component of the grant proposal.

  • Demystifying the 990-PF provides an overview of the content, accessibility, and value of the Form 990-PF, the IRS tax return filed by private foundations.

  • Establishing a Nonprofit Organization describes how to establish a nonprofit organization task-by-task.

Guided Tours introduce and explain the features of Foundation Center products.
